What reviewers say about each brand

Summarised from video reviews across each brand’s line — what they consistently praise, where they push back, and who each is for.?

Brooks
no reviewer coverage yet
Nike
from 5 reviewer videos
Reviewers praise
  • Build quality and durability remain strong; shoes hold up over long periods and reviewers keep wearing them after testing ends.
  • Comfort translates reliably across the lineup, from basketball to running to lifestyle footwear, with tried-and-tested fits.
  • The brand offers versatility, with shoes performing acceptably across multiple activities rather than excelling narrowly.
Reviewers push back
  • Marketing language and claims often feel hollow or meaningless; reviewers call out terms like 'explosive torque' and 'zero gravity' as sales tactics divorced from reality.
  • Many designs feel dated or overengineered, with competitors offering better performance at comparable or lower positions in the market.
  • Pricing structure appears arbitrary; reviewers note expensive shoes without meaningful upgrades and tiered systems that suggest better performance without delivering it.
Nike delivers proven durability and comfort across categories, but reviewers question whether its premium positioning and marketing claims justify what is often dated technology and incremental innovation.
— best for: Buyers who value proven durability and comfort, appreciate a known quantity, and want shoes that perform adequately across casual and athletic contexts will find Nike dependable.

On Nike: Reviewers split on whether Nike's premium shoes justify their position; some appreciate the brand's top-tier foam and tech, others see better options elsewhere.The brand's experimental products divide opinion; one reviewer calls the Mind technology fascinating and worth exploring, another remains unconvinced after extended wear.Opinions vary on whether Nike's classic models like the Pegasus remain relevant or have been surpassed by modern alternatives.
